Here's a strange problem I've just discovered in Live 4.
I've created a "group channel" through which I route other audio channels, and don't run any clips on it.
If I try to use Bufferoverride with tempo sync and tempo set to auto (in this mode it should be receiving tempo info from Live) it stops working, like it's in bypass or isn't getting any tempo info from Live.
I've tried other tempo syncable VST FX on the same group channel, and they all sync fine which would mean that there's something wrong with the plugin, but it works fine if I use it on any other normal audio channel where clips are running or on the master output.
